5. Chrome Finish Square Manicure
Step into the future with chrome finish square nails that reflect light like tiny mirrors on your fingertips. This ultra-modern technique creates an almost liquid metal appearance that shifts and changes with every movement. The square shape enhances the reflective quality, creating sharp angles that catch and bounce light dramatically. Available in various shades from classic silver to rose gold, blue, and even holographic options, chrome nails offer endless customization. The application process requires special powder and technique, making it worth the salon visit for professional results. These nails photograph beautifully, making them perfect for special events or when you want to feel extra glamorous. Despite their high-impact appearance, chrome square nails surprisingly complement both casual and formal attire.

13. Metallic Foil Square Manicure
Transform your nails into precious metals with metallic foil square manicures that create textured, luxurious surfaces. This technique involves applying thin sheets of metallic foil to create crinkled, reflective finishes that catch light beautifully. The square shape provides maximum surface area for foil application, ensuring dramatic impact on every nail. Available in gold, silver, copper, and rainbow variations, foil allows for endless customization possibilities. The textured appearance adds dimension that flat polish can't achieve, making your nails true works of art. This design particularly shines during holiday seasons or special celebrations when extra glamour is welcome. Despite its elaborate appearance, foil application is surprisingly accessible with practice and proper tools.
